Requirements

  • Minimum 2 years practical, hands-on experience with Gulfstream Challenger or equivalent category business jets
  • FAA Certified Airframe & Powerplant (A&P) license
  • Experience with Federal Aviation Regulations, scheduled/unscheduled aircraft maintenance, aircraft inspection/troubleshooting, repair of company-operated aircraft, and preflight/post-flight inspections
  • Minimum 5 years of Turbine Powered aircraft maintenance experience
  • High School diploma or GED or equivalent education
  • Ability to acquire and maintain a valid US Passport
  • Valid driver’s license
  • Ability to work a rotating shift, including nights, weekends, and holidays
  • Leadership, good team member skills, and agility
  • Strong desire to learn
  • Encourages change and challenge
  • Capability to read and understand electrical schematics
  • Capability to read and understand mechanical drawings
  • Capability to read and follow technical publications related to aircraft
  • Ability to optimally use a PC and iPad including skill in Word, Outlook, Excel, and web applications
  • Capability to learn new software, including flight scheduling applications
  • Hands-on skills and capability with aviation tools
  • Capable of writing effective memos/correspondence
  • Respect for a highly focused environment, attention to detail, and standards
  • Capability and desire to continue education and continuously improve technical skills

Responsibilities

  • Work a varied schedule (nights, weekends, holidays) when planes are available
  • Perform Cabin Safety Attendant and Flight Technician duties on international/domestic flights as needed
  • Travel for initial, recurrent, and enrichment training events related to aircraft and equipment
  • Perform and document inspections, aircraft repair per standard, routine maintenance (all systems, including avionics)
  • Respond to reported defects, troubleshooting, pre- and post-flight inspections
  • Aircraft towing, fueling, de-fueling, aircraft cleaning (exterior and interior)
  • All aspects of aircraft dispatching and returns
  • Operate independently in execution of all work per FAA and company policy, with thorough attention to detail and 100% compliance to documentation
  • Upkeep and maintenance of hangar, shops, tools, specialty equipment (all tools provided)
  • Lead or participate in special projects to enhance individual capability and improve department operations
